FAQs

What is dental socket preservation and why is it important?

Dental socket preservation is a bone grafting procedure performed immediately after tooth extraction to help maintain the shape and volume of the jawbone. It reduces bone loss and improves future treatment options such as dental implants.

Does dental socket preservation hurt?

Most patients report discomfort similar to a standard tooth extraction. Mild swelling and soreness are common, but these symptoms are usually manageable with proper post-operative care and medications.

Can I get a dental implant without socket preservation?

Sometimes, yes. However, if significant bone loss occurs after extraction, additional grafting procedures may be needed before implant placement. Dental socket preservation helps reduce that risk.

How long does the healing process take after dental socket preservation?

Initial healing typically occurs within a few weeks, but complete bone regeneration often takes several months. The exact timeline depends on the individual patient and treatment plan.
